Bone stock
I went 15.1 @ 91mph with a 2.2 60'
With an intake and shims in the wastegate (10 psi falling to 7) STOCK exhaust/everything else I went 14.33 @ 95 mph with a 2.0 60'
With a 3" exhaust 11 psi I put down 256/285 and went a 13.8 @ 99mph with a 2.0 60'
